Acceptable Use Policy

This Acceptable Use Policy (AUP) specifies the actions prohibited by Colony One On-Line, Inc. ("Colony One") to users of the Colony One Network. Colony One reserves the right to modify the Policy at any time.

Illegal use

The Colony One Network may be used only for lawful purposes. Transmission, distribution or storage of any material in violation of any applicable law or regulation is prohibited. This includes, without limitation, material protected by copyright, trademark, trade secret or other intellectual property right used without proper authorization, and material that is obscene, defamatory, constitutes an illegal threat, or violates export control laws.

System and network security

Violations of system or network security are prohibited, and may result in criminal and civil liability. Colony One will investigate incidents involving such violations and may involve and will cooperate with law enforcement if a criminal violation is suspected. E-mail

Sending unsolicited mail messages, including, without limitation, commercial advertising and informational announcements, is explicitly prohibited. A user shall not use another site's mail server to relay mail without the express permission of the site.
